Gregoretti, clash over the postponement of the vote in committee, League calls square

2020-01-10T19:56:47.804Z


Salvini: 'Let's think about a mobilization'. Pd: 'No persecution' (ANSA)


Even before the substance, Gregoretti's case messes up the times. The Senate immunity committee must decide whether to give the go-ahead to the trial against Matteo Salvini, but the majority pushes for a postponement of the vote until after the Regionals. According to the opposition, Pd and M5S do not want to give the leader of the League the right to present himself in the election campaign as a victim. The former interior minister has already begun to summon the square. "We are thinking of a national mobilization - he said - that I risk a kidnapping process for defending the country's borders, security and honor is unworthy of a civilized country". The votes in Emilia Romagna and Calabria therefore cross the request of the court of ministers of Catania to try the former minister: the accusation refers to the story of the 135 immigrants who for a few days were not disembarked from the coast guard ship that had them rescue, on July 25, 2019 off Lampedusa.

Against the leader of the League "it does not take any persecution - said the secretary of the Democratic Party Nicola Zingaretti - but it does not even take any impunity. It is not we who use justice to do politics, it is he who uses tones that are not worthy of a civilized country ". The reference was to the words written a few minutes earlier by Salvini on Facebook: "Shame, profound shame for the abusive MPs of the Democratic Party and 5S who want to try me, want to send me to jail, but they are afraid and ashamed therefore they postpone. Because after the vote in Emilia ? Because they are afraid of losing face. If you are men and not rabbits or chatters, immediately. They are here, come and get me, I am not afraid. "
